הָיָה רָחוֹק מִבֵּית הַסְּקִילָה אַרְבַּע אַמּוֹת, מַפְשִׁיטִין אוֹתוֹ אֶת בְּגָדָיו. הָאִישׁ, מְכַסִּין אוֹתוֹ מִלְּפָנָיו. וְהָאִשָּׁה, מִלְּפָנֶיהָ וּמֵאַחֲרֶיהָ, דִּבְרֵי רַבִּי יְהוּדָה. וַחֲכָמִים אוֹמְרִים, הָאִישׁ נִסְקָל עָרֹם וְאֵין הָאִשָּׁה נִסְקֶלֶת עֲרֻמָּה:
A una distanza di quattro cubiti dal sito di lapidazione, rimuovono i suoi vestiti, [scritto (Levitico 24:23): "E lo hanno lapidato" —senza la sua veste.] Un uomo è coperto di fronte [cioè, una piccola sezione davanti (i suoi genitali)], e una donna (è coperta) davanti e dietro. Queste sono le parole di R. Yehudah. [L'halachah non è conforme a R. Yehudah.] E i saggi dicono: Un uomo è lapidato nudo (tranne per quella regione), ma una donna non è lapidata nuda, (cioè deve essere completamente vestita)].
Jerusalem Talmud Yoma
It was stated similarly: The Land of Israel was distributed by two urns, one containing the lots, the other containing the names of the tribes. Two young priests were standing, what each of them brought up he won. By three ways the Land of Israel was divided up, by lots, and Urim and Tummim, and by payments. That is what is written Joshua threw them lots before the Eternal at Mispeh. Lots, these are the lots. Before the Eternal, these are the Urim and Tummim. Between large and small, these are payments. Rebbi Abin said, unless the Holy One, praise to Him, made every place nice in the eyes of its inhabitants, the Land of Israel would never have been distributed. It was stated thus: There are three graces. The grace of a woman in her husband’s eyes. The grace of a place in the eyes of its inhabitants. The grace of a buy in the eyes of its buyer. Rebbi Abba the son of Rebbi Pappaeus, Rebbi Joshua of Sikhnin in the name of Levi: Even in the future the Holy one, praise to Him, will do the same. That is what is written, I shall give you a new heart, etc., and shall give you a heart of flesh, etc. He makes sour the part of others.
